Position Overview

The Executive Director, Alumni & Family Relations will provide oversight and coordination of aspects of programming associated with the RISD Alumni Association including programs, communications and digital engagement, clubs and affinity groups, and volunteer management. In partnership with the Executive Director, RISD Fund, and Student Affairs, the Executive Director, Alumni + Family Relations will lead engagement activities (volunteers, events, communications, programs) associated with the RISD Families Association. The Executive Director will work with leadership of Continuing Education and Career Services to develop educational programming for alumni and support career services opportunities for RISD students and young alumni. The Executive Director will also provide leadership and supervision for staff responsible for planning, coordinating and executing the RISD Alumni Association five-year strategic plan within the Institutional Engagement and RISD strategic plans.
